Registering Your Child

Registering your child for school is a simple, straightforward process. Registration sessions for kindergarten programs and high schools are usually held in the spring. Because student registration takes place at the school level, parents are encouraged to contact the school directly. School staff will be able to answer questions or direct you to the appropriate personnel.

In accordance with Board Policy, students entering Grade 1 must be six years of age on or before March 1.

When registering your child at the school, you will need to bring along a copy of your child’s birth certificate.

Instructional Material Fees

The Board of Trustees of Sturgeon School Division determines instructional material fees. For the 2011-2012 school year, basic material fees are:

  • Elementary $55.00 per year
  • Junior High $67.00 per year
  • Senior High $55.00 per semester, $110.00 for the full year, or for those students in less than a 10 credit load, $4.50 per credit

Note: There are also some additional fees charged by the school. Please contact the individual school for details.

Rental of individual textbooks is pursuant to guidelines in Policy D/I/13.pdf
